The Dick Guttman Interview is featured on The Paul Leslie Hour.
On this episode of The Paul Leslie Hour we welcome a press agent.Nowadays, they’re commonly called publicists, but Dick Guttman is old school. He prefers to be called a “press agent,” which Webster’s dictionary defines as “an agent employed to establish and maintain good public relations through publicity.”
Paul was very excited to interview this legendary press agent. Dick Guttman has represented some of the biggest names in the entertainment business, a long list which we’ll get into in just a moment. He’s also a man who loves writing and classic movies and these loves combined with his 60 year career as a press agent resulted in his book STARFLACKER: Inside the Golden Age of Hollywood.
